Armstrong Air, AirEase, Concord and Ducane furnace codes
Allied Air controls store the last ten faults and keep them through a power cut — the most generous fault memory of any furnace control documented here.
Also covers: AirEase, Concord, Ducane — same manufacturer, same controls, same codes.
Armstrong Air, AirEase, Concord and Ducane are all Allied Air Enterprises, and they share integrated controls and code tables. The -02 control uses a red LED: a slow heartbeat of one second on and one second off means healthy, and counted flashes are faults. Its most useful feature is the stored error history — the last ten codes, retained even when power is shut off to the unit.
Worth knowing before you count
Because the history survives a power cut, switching the furnace off and on does not destroy the evidence the way it does on most other manufacturers. But holding the recall button for more than five seconds does. Press and release to read; do not hold.
How these furnaces signal codes
The -02 control uses one red LED for everything. Healthy is a heartbeat — one second on, one second off — and faults are counted flashes from one to thirteen, with six unused. The low counts are unusual among the brands on this site: one flash, two flashes and thirteen flashes are reversed polarity, improper earth ground and low line voltage — the control complaining about the house's electrical supply rather than about the furnace. To replay the stored history, press and release the button on the control: the most recent code shows first, the LED goes dark for three seconds, then the next plays, through up to ten codes. Write them down as they appear — ten codes at three-second intervals is more than most people can hold in their head — and give a technician the sequence, not just the newest code, because the order shows how the fault developed.
The codes people look up most
Three flashes — the burner failed to light or lost flame during a heat demand — is the most common path to a cold house, and its escalation, five flashes, is the Watchguard lockout after the retries run out. Four flashes, a low flame signal, is the code a dirty flame sensor produces and the cheapest fix on the list. Nine flashes is the pressure switch failing to close or opening mid-demand, a draft question before a parts question; ten flashes is its Watchguard form after five openings in one demand. Seven flashes is an open limit — airflow first — and eight flashes, an open rollout switch, means flame left the burner compartment and is a call-a-professional code, not a reset code.
Which models these pages cover
These pages are documented from Table 7 of Allied Air Enterprises installation instructions 507330-03, covering the A80UH1E and 80G1UHE gas furnaces with the -02 integrated control. Allied Air sells the same equipment as Armstrong Air, AirEase, Concord and Ducane, so the codes carry across all four nameplates. For furnaces outside these model families, the code legend printed inside the access panel is the authoritative reference for that specific unit.
What the common fixes cost
Four flashes usually ends at flame sensor cleaning: $80–200, the classic ten-minute fix — worth ruling out before anything else on three- and five-flash ignition failures too, since a sensor that cannot prove flame looks identical to a burner that never lit. A genuinely failed igniter runs $150–350 installed, part only $20–60. Pressure switch codes (nine, ten and eleven flashes) are $150–400 with the flue and venting checked first. An open limit at seven flashes is $150–350 plus the airflow diagnosis, and a rollout at eight flashes is priced the same but is really a why-did-flame-escape investigation rather than a part swap. An LED that stays dark with power confirmed points at the control: a $5–150 fuse first, then the $400–900 board.
Armstrong Air, AirEase, Concord and Ducane
- 1 flash — Reverse line voltage polarity
- 2 flashes — Improper earth ground
- 3 flashes — Burner failed to light, or lost flame during a heat demand
- 4 flashes — Low flame signal — check the flame sensor
- 5 flashes — Watchguard — burner failed to light, retries or recycles exceeded
- 6 flashes — Not used — if you are counting six flashes, count again
- 7 flashes — Primary or secondary limit open, or Watchguard after three minutes open
- 8 flashes — Rollout switch open
- 9 flashes — Pressure switch failed to close, or opened during a heat demand
- 10 flashes — Watchguard — pressure switch opened five times during one heat demand
- 11 flashes — Pressure switch stuck closed before the inducer started
- 12 flashes — Flame sensed without the gas valve energised
- 13 flashes — Low line voltage
- Error code recall — The last ten faults, retained even through a power cut
- Heartbeat — Control powered, no errors detected
- LED off — No power to the control, or a control hardware fault
